How Bees Produce Beeswax

Honeybees produce beeswax through a complex process involving specialized glands and structural building blocks. Within their bodies, worker bees have wax glands located near their stomachs, which secrete wax scales. These scales are made up of a combination of fatty acids and waxes, primarily consisting of esters, hydrocarbons, and fatty alcohols. As bees age, their wax glands become more active, allowing them to produce more wax.

The wax scales are molded and shaped by the bees using their mandibles and legs, allowing them to create the intricate honeycomb structure. Beeswax is composed of about 300 different compounds, including esters, alcohols, and hydrocarbons. This unique composition allows beeswax to be highly durable and resistant to moisture, making it an ideal material for the honeycomb’s structure.

Honeycomb Structure and Beeswax

Beeswax plays a vital role in maintaining the structural integrity of the honeycomb. Its unique composition gives the honeycomb its strength, durability, and water-repellent properties, making it an essential component for the survival of the colony. Beeswax is secreted by the wax glands of worker bees and is used to construct the hexagonal cells that make up the honeycomb.

The hexagonal structure of the honeycomb is a testament to the efficiency of the bees’ architecture. Each cell is approximately 3-5 mm in length, and the beeswax used to construct it is incredibly strong, capable of withstanding the weight of the honey and bees within. Furthermore, the beeswax is water-repellent, preventing the honey from leaking or the comb from collapsing due to moisture.

The unique properties of beeswax also make it an ideal material for storing honey and pollen. The wax creates a seal around the honey cells, keeping the contents fresh and protected from contamination. This remarkable combination of strength, durability, and water-repellency is what makes beeswax an essential component of the honeycomb structure.

Considerations for Sustainable Harvesting

When harvesting beeswax from honeycomb, it’s essential to adopt sustainable practices that prioritize the health and well-being of the bees. Over-harvesting or using invasive methods can harm the colony and the environment, ultimately threatening the long-term viability of the beehive.

To harvest beeswax sustainably, consider the following guidelines:

* Harvest only what is necessary: Take only the excess beeswax that has been built up over the winter or during periods of low honey production.

* Avoid disturbing the brood nest: Be cautious not to disturb the brood nest, where the queen bee lays her eggs, as this can stress the colony and reduce the chances of a successful harvest.

* Monitor for disease and pests: Regularly inspect the hive for signs of disease or pests, and take action if necessary to prevent the spread of infection.

By adopting sustainable harvesting practices, you can ensure that your beeswax is harvested responsibly and with minimal impact on the bees and the environment.

Frequently Asked Questions

Can I harvest beeswax from my own beehives?

Yes, with proper equipment and knowledge, you can harvest beeswax from your own beehives. However, it’s essential to ensure you’re not harming the bees or damaging the hive. Consider consulting with a beekeeping expert or taking a workshop to learn the best practices for harvesting beeswax sustainably.

Is beeswax suitable for vegan and vegetarian diets?

Beeswax is an animal byproduct, so it’s not suitable for vegan diets. However, it can be used in cosmetics and personal care products by vegetarians who consume honey and other animal-derived products. If you’re looking for vegan alternatives, consider exploring plant-based waxes like candelilla or carnauba wax.

How long does beeswax last, and what’s the shelf life?

Beeswax is a stable, non-perishable product with a long shelf life. When stored properly in a cool, dry place, beeswax can last for several years. However, its quality and appearance may degrade over time, so it’s essential to check the product regularly for any signs of degradation or contamination.
